Listening has remained an active topic of interest for decades. In 1957, Ralph G. Nichols and Leonard A. Stevens, in their Harvard Business Review article “Listening to People,” called it “the unused potential.” They wrote, “It can be stated, with practically no qualification, that people in general do not know how to listen.
